Default S2000 battery charging

Did a search, came up short. I have a Deltran batt charger (www.batterytender.com).

Any special precautions needed for the S2000 battery?

RR, the BatteryTender line of battery "keepers" is great tool for any battery powered motor vehicle. I've been using this type for many years. The only precaution is that you should not use it to try and charge a severely depleted battery. For all other applications, this device is really good. In fact, I've even devised a mod to mine whereby I can plug into the accessory plug when changing my battery. This keeps the ECU and radio memory. I even use the plug for just maintaining the battery. Eliminates the need to hook up to the batter directly.
However, keep in mind that on our cars, the accessory plug is an open circuit when the ignition is OFF. I've swapped the plug hot wire with the one for the trunk release button, so I can plug into the socket when my car is parked. ie, the socket is LIVE all the time and trunk release will only work when the ignition is ON.
